#428: Venous Thromboembolism (DVT & PE) in Pregnancy, Sorting Through The Data

In this week's episode, Blyss and Stu discuss the medical complexities of deep venous thrombosis (DVT) and pulmonary embolism (PE) during pregnancy. They particularly focus on a listener's experience with blood clots during her second pregnancy and explore the risks, treatments, and recommendations associated with VTE. The discussion includes in-depth analysis of medical guidelines, the effectiveness of heparin and Lovenox, and the considerations for home birth and hospital protocols. Through data and expert opinions, they aim to provide a comprehensive understanding of managing blood clot risks in pregnancy.
